These are the details of the Porsche Panamera Turbo:

  • Optics towards the Porsche 997 GT3 RS model
  • complete foiling in glossy UNI gray all around (RS color, red graphics / accents all around)
  • Prior Design Wide Body Kit (possibly Prior 600, new front bumper, front spoiler, strikingly contoured bonnet, new rear bumper, tailgate spoiler, front and rear extensions, side skirts) - optionally in Dura-Flex or full carbon
  • yellow calipers
  • 22 Inch Porsche Turbo Alloy Wheels (Black / Red)
  • electronic lowering
  • darkened windows at the back
  • Performance increase - (chip tuning, data unknown)
  • unknown stainless steel sports exhaust system
